Resident App

A resident app is a mobile hub for rent, maintenance, communication, amenities, and services in multifamily communities.

Definition

A resident app is a mobile-first digital hub that lets apartment residents handle everyday community tasks from one place. Common uses include paying rent, submitting maintenance requests, receiving property updates, booking amenities, accessing services, and communicating with the property team. It is closely related to a resident portal, but the app is typically designed for frequent smartphone use.

Example

A resident uses the app to submit a maintenance request for a leaking sink, receive an update from the property team, and later pay rent without calling or visiting the leasing office.

Why it matters

Resident apps matter because they can reduce routine calls, emails, and office visits while giving residents a faster way to complete common tasks. For operations leaders, they also create a more consistent resident experience across communities and help teams manage communications, service requests, and engagement in a more organized way.
